Traditional Color Remediation (CRC) methods have long been plagued by manual packing inconsistencies, "media migration" risks, and tedious cleanup cycles. Absolute Filtration Systems (AFS) is disrupting this status quo with a pre-packed, disposable cartridge system that brings industrial-scale repeatability to the laboratory. By integrating a 2.5µm paper filter into a chemically resistant, recyclable cartridge, AFS eliminates channeling and downtime, allowing technicians to achieve high-clarity results with the simple swap of a cartridge.
